    Sex pheromone of pine sawflies: Enantioselective lipase catalysed transesterification of erythro-3,7-dimethylpentadecan-2-ol, diprionol
    摘要:
    (2S,3S,7R/S)-3,7-二甲基十五烷-2-醇(2S,3S,7R/S)-1通过对产碱杆菌(PSL)催化的酯交换反应制得,其中(2R,3R,7R/S)-3,7-二甲基十五烷-2-醇的含量低于0.5%。该反应使用1:1:1:1比例混合的四种赤式-3,7-二甲基十五烷-2-醇与醋酸乙烯酯为原料,在n-庚烷中进行,初始含水量较低(a_W < 0.1)。 (2S,3S,7S)-3,7-二甲基十五烷-2-醇(Diprionol)是行为活性的二吡仑基乙酸的前体,后者被雌性松树锯蝇Neodiprion sertifer用作性信息素。 研究人员测试了多种脂肪酶、溶剂和反应条件,并发现最佳结果(对映体比例E = 110)是在初始含水量a_W < 0.32的异辛烷中,使用产碱杆菌(PSL)和醋酸乙烯酯作为催化剂时获得。 在使用Candida rugosa(CRL,固定化在聚丙烯上)作为催化剂,在a_W = 0.8的环己烷中进行酯化反应,将外消旋的4-甲基十二酸与二十醇反应时,获得了显著的对映选择性(E = 19)。 版权©1996 Elsevier Science Ltd
    DOI:
    10.1016/0957-4166(96)00428-4

  • An expedient synthesis of 3-acyltetramic acids of the melophlin family from α-aminoesters and immobilized Ph3PCCO
    作者:Rainer Schobert、Carsten Jagusch
    DOI:10.1016/j.tet.2005.01.036
    日期:2005.2
    The naturally occurring 3-acyltetramic acids (3-acylpyrrolidine-2,4-diones) melophlin A, B, C and G were prepared in few steps from α-aminoesters or their hydrochlorides by cyclization with Ph3PCCO under mild conditions. The employment of immobilized, polystyrene-bound ylide greatly simplifies the removal of by-product Ph3PO and of other impurities. Various 3-acylation methods were assessed.
    通过在温和条件下用Ph 3 PCCO环化,由α-氨基酯或其盐酸盐分几步制备天然存在的3-酰基四甲酸(3-酰基吡咯烷-2,4-二酮)melophlin A,B,C和G。固定化的,聚苯乙烯结合的内酯的使用大大简化了副产物Ph 3 PO和其他杂质的去除。评估了各种3-酰化方法。
